Hurrah for our capitalist institutions!

The British Advertising Clearance Centre bans an advert as "unfair to football" because it compares the cost of sponsoring the England football team (£49m) with the cost of sponsoring a boy (60p/day) shown to be making a football out of plastic and string (see here).

To quote Paul McGann, "Does one laugh or cry? An advert describing how 60p a day might help a child in a developing country is pulled in order to spare the image of corporate sponsorship in a couple of rich ones. You couldn’t make it up"
